Summary of Position:

Diagnose and treat acute, episodic, or chronic illnesses, independently or as part of a healthcare team. May focus on health promotion and disease prevention. May order, perform, or interpret diagnostic tests such as lab work and x-rays. May prescribe.

Minimum Qualifications:
  • Graduate of an AMA-approved Physician Assistant Program or a baccalaureate or higher degree program that meets licensure requirements in the State of employment
  • National Certification in the State of employment or in another State with reciprocity and licensure to practice in the State of employment
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) certification
